WebThe Potter VSR is a vane type waterflow switch with non-corrosive insert for use on wet sprinkler systems. It is UL Listed and FM Approved for use on steel pipe. Models available for pipe sizes 2" through 10". The Potter VSR series is the industry standard for flow switches for fire sprinkler systems and is compatible with the widest range of ... The function of jockey pumps is an important part of the fire pumps control system. Jockey pumps are typically small multi-stage centrifugal pumps, and do not have to be listed or certified for fire system application. on screen graphing calculatorWebto monitor water flow in the sprinkler system.
